The list of all the records broken by Max Verstappen in 2023
The 2023 Red Bull campaign is probably the most surgical season that a team has been able to achieve in the history of Formula 1. A success that is largely attributed to its triple world champion, Max Verstappen. A season that is marked by records for the Dutchman.

In the 22-race calendar of the 2023 F1 season, Max Verstappen has amassed a record-breaking 19 victories, 12 pole positions, 4 sprint race wins, 21 podium finishes, 9 fastest laps, and 575 points to comfortably secure his third title. He only failed to achieve a podium finish once this season, at the Singapore GP.
